Understanding CCTV Power Supply Options
Selecting the correct power supply voltage is crucial for CCTV system reliability and performance. The two most common options are 12V DC and 24V AC, each with distinct advantages.
12V DC Power Supply
Advantages
12V DC is the most common choice for small to medium installations. It offers wide compatibility with most security cameras, easy availability of power supplies, and lower cost components.
Disadvantages
12V DC experiences significant voltage drop over longer cable runs. Maximum recommended distance is approximately 100 feet (30m) with proper gauge wire.
Best Applications
Ideal for small business and residential installations with short cable runs. Best when cameras are clustered near the power source or DVR.
24V AC Power Supply
Advantages
24V AC experiences less voltage drop over distance, allowing runs up to 300 feet (90m) with the same wire gauge. Provides better performance in challenging electrical environments.
Disadvantages
Fewer camera models support 24V AC. Slightly higher cost for power supplies and transformers.
Best Applications
Large installations with longer cable runs. Commercial properties with distributed camera locations. Environments with power quality issues.
Voltage Drop Considerations
Voltage drop depends on cable length, wire gauge, and current draw. Use online calculators for precise planning.
Power Supply Sizing
Add up camera amperage requirements and add 20% buffer. Example: 4 cameras at 500mA each = 2A, plus buffer = 2.4A minimum power supply.
FAQ
Can I mix 12V and 24V cameras?
No. Each camera must receive its specified voltage. Use separate power supplies or voltage-specific distribution.
What happens if I use wrong voltage?
Under-voltage causes camera malfunction. Over-voltage damages camera electronics immediately.
Can I use PoE instead?
Yes. Power over Ethernet (48V) eliminates voltage drop issues and simplifies installation.
